This is Volume Two of a two-volume open-source property casebook, particularly for use in a first-year U.S. Property law course. This casebook introduces you to the depth and breadth of property law. We hope that you will enjoy your foray into property law and expect you will find it as fascinating as we do. We designed this casebook to encourage analyzing property law issues from various viewpoints, including those of planners and litigators. Volume Two continues our exploration of fundamental concepts of property law. The chapters in this Volume Two include the topics of zoning, takings, competing sovereigns and treaties, contracts of sale, deeds, recording, chain of title, financing, housing discrimination, landlord and tenant, and an introduction to intellectual property law.
